How to Choose the Right Padel Racket for Your Game

Choosing the right padel racket can feel overwhelming — especially with so many advanced technologies and shapes. Here’s how to break it down and find the best Bullpadel racket for your playing style and level.

1. Shape

Round: Best for control. Offers a large sweet spot. Great for beginners or defensive players. (e.g., Vertex 04 Hybrid)

Diamond: Best for power. Smaller sweet spot, top-heavy. Ideal for advanced players who like to smash. (e.g., Hack 04)

Teardrop/Hybrid: Balanced power and control. A great option for intermediate or all-round players. (e.g., Neuron 25, Elite W 25)

2. Balance

Low balance: Easier to maneuver. Suits control-focused players and those recovering from injury.

Medium balance: Offers versatility — ideal for all-round players who want the best of both worlds.

High balance: Adds power, especially for overhead shots and volleys.

3. Weight

Lightweight (350–360g): Better maneuverability, less strain. Best padel rackets for women or juniors.

Standard (360–375g): More stability and power. Ideal for adult men and competitive players.

Also consider core materials (MultiEva, Evalastic) and surface types (carbon, fiberglass) when tailoring to your feel and level. Choosing the right Bullpadel racket ensures better performance and more confidence on court
